IS25LP256D-RMLE by Integrated Silicon Solution

IS25LP256D-RMLE by Integrated Silicon Solution is a 32MX8 NOR type flash memory with 268MB density. It operates at 133MHz clock frequency, has 100K write/erase cycles endurance, and uses SPI serial bus. Ideal for industrial applications requiring high-speed data storage in compact devices.

Integrated Silicon Solution

ISSI is a technology leader that designs, develops, and markets high performance integrated circuits for the following key markets: (i) automotive, (ii) industrial and medical, (iii) communications/enterprise, and (iv) digital consumer. Our primary products are high speed and low power SRAM and low and medium density DRAM, NOR/NAND Flash, and eMMC products. We target these key markets with our cost-effective, high-quality semiconductor products and seek to build long-term relationships with our customers. We have been a committed long-term supplier of memory products, including lower density and smaller volume products, even during periods of tight manufacturing capacity. Our outsourced manufacturing model is based upon a history of joint technology development relationships with key foundries. We also make strategic equity purchases in selected foundries. We have expanded our presence in important markets by adding to design groups in US, China, Korea and Taiwan, and investing in applications engineering and technical support in closer proximity to end customers. These groups complement our core engineering and product management teams located in our Silicon Valley Headquarters in California. In recent years, the need for sophisticated semiconductor memory has expanded beyond the personal computer market and into the automotive, communications, digital consumer, industrial and medical markets. Increased memory content is required in these products in order to help process large amounts of data.
